The Heavenly States

The Heavenly States really and truly excite me. It’s pure, guitar-driven pop rock, with subtle hints towards a Dinosaur Jr love skulking underneath. All of which is played with an earnestness which seems to be lacking in other contemporary bands of the same genre. There are hints of Arcade Fire in there, but only hints… The Heavenly States are definitely their own band.

This song, “The Race“, showcases everything that makes them great; the hummable, angst-laden, and extremely catchy hooks of singer/guitarist Ted Nesseth’s lyrics, and violinist Genevieve Gargon’s complementary, darting chords. In short, pop-rock perfection. “The Race” is taken from their “Delayer” album, which will be out in the US by next week.

The Mystery Jets

Perhaps one of London’s best-kept secrets, the Mystery Jets consistently produce classic, timeless, and slightly off-kilter songs that, quite simply, kick ass.

The below song, “Flakes“, is a great introduction to them for those who haven’t heard them before. There’s something about lead singer Blaine Harrison’s vocals here… they seem to recall early shades of Mark Mulcahy (and come on; when isn’t that a great thing? Miracle Legion and Polaris… we miss you!). And then when that choral chorus of “oohs” kicks in? Man… killer.

“Flakes” is due to appear on Mystery Jet’s forthcoming album, which as of yet is being kept under wraps. As soon as I have more information on a release date, I’ll be sure to let you know.

Someone Still Loves You Boris Yeltsin

Another indie-pop song? I know, but as I say, it’s been that kind of week, and Someone Still Loves You Boris Yeltsin are just the band to pick you up out a funk. Finely crafted vocal harmonies, and tunes that seem somewhat reminiscent of a lighter Rogue Wave = great times.

Someone Still Loves You Boris Yeltsin – henceforth to be known on this blog as SSLYBY, as the name is far too long to continually type out – are about to drop their second album, “Pershing” on the general public on April the 11th. This tune from that album, “Modern Mystery“, has them at their jangly-guitar best. Sincere lyrics and hook-laden chorus ensure the interest in Pershing is going to be huge.
